2. Fundamentals: Shifting the Gifting Paradigm

The core challenge when buying for someone who has everything is that their material needs are met. The solution lies in shifting focus from possession to experience or utility.

Moving Past Materialism

When the recipient values experiences over tangible goods, your focus must change. Instead of buying an object he might use, buy something he must participate in. This is the key differentiator when searching for unique presents for men who have everything.

The Power of Personalization

Even if he owns ten high-quality knives, a knife engraved with a meaningful date or coordinates holds infinitely more value. Personalization transforms a generic item into a keepsake. This principle applies even to smaller items, making even cheap personalized gifts feel premium.

3. Category Deep Dive: Experiences Over Objects

Experiences create memories, which cannot be accumulated or clutter a shelf. This category is your secret weapon for difficult recipients.

Experiential Gift Ideas: Making Memories

Experiential gift ideas are often the most successful gifts for this demographic. They offer a break from routine and often involve learning a new skill or sharing time with loved ones.

  • Skill-Based Workshops: Think beyond the standard cooking class. Consider a masterclass in mixology, a private session on woodworking, or even drone piloting lessons.
  • Adventure Awaits: For the adventurous spirit, look into track day driving experiences, private sailing lessons, or guided fly-fishing trips. These are fantastic unique experience gifts.
  • Cultural Immersion: Tickets to a sold-out show, a private museum tour, or a wine-tasting weekend getaway provide sophisticated engagement.

Subscription Box Gifts: The Gift That Keeps Giving

If you want a gift that lasts longer than a day, subscription box gifts are ideal. They offer ongoing discovery tailored to his specific interests.

  • For the Connoisseur: Gourmet coffee beans, artisanal hot sauces, or rare craft beers delivered monthly.
  • For the Reader: A curated book subscription based on his favorite genre or a magazine subscription to a niche industry publication he admires.
  • For the Self-Improver: Boxes focusing on high-quality grooming products or unique tools he wouldn't typically buy for himself.

4. Budget-Friendly Brilliance: Great Gifts Under $25

Gifting doesn't have to break the bank, even when aiming for uniqueness. Smart shopping can yield incredibly thoughtful results.

Cheap Personalized Gifts and Under $25 Gift Ideas

Finding under $25 gift ideas that feel special requires creativity. Focus on highly specific niche items or clever personalization.

  1. Customized Coasters: Use an online service to print vintage maps, favorite album covers, or inside jokes onto stone or slate coasters.
  2. Gourmet Spice Blends: Purchase high-quality, single-origin spices and repackage them in small, attractive jars with handwritten labels detailing their origin.
  3. Engraved Bottle Openers: A simple, sturdy bottle opener engraved with his initials or the founding year of his favorite sports team falls perfectly into this budget range.

Best Affordable Hostess Gifts

If you are attending a dinner party, especially around Thanksgiving, you need something better than a bottle of wine he might already have. The best affordable hostess gifts are consumables that elevate the host's next meal or gathering.

  • High-Quality Olive Oil: A small, beautifully bottled bottle of extra virgin olive oil from a specific region.
  • Artisan Bread Mix: A sophisticated mix (like sourdough or rye) that requires minimal effort but yields impressive results.
  • Unique Tea Selection: A tin of rare or exotic loose-leaf tea, perfect for a quiet morning after the big party.

5. Niche Focus: Specialized Gifting Scenarios

Different life stages and occasions call for different types of unique gifts.

Gifts for New Homeowners

When someone settles into a new space, they need items that establish character or solve immediate, practical problems. Gifts for new homeowners should feel permanent and useful.

  • Custom House Portrait: A watercolor or sketch of their new address.
  • High-Quality Doormat: A heavy-duty, stylish mat that says something witty or welcoming.
  • Smart Home Starter Kit: If they haven't already upgraded, a smart plug or temperature sensor can be a welcome addition.

Thoughtful Gifts for Elderly Parents

Gifting to seniors requires focusing on comfort, connection, and ease of use. These thoughtful gifts for elderly parents should honor their memories or make daily life easier.

  • Digital Photo Frame: Pre-loaded with hundreds of family photos, easily updated remotely by family members.
  • Comfort Technology: A high-quality heated blanket or an ergonomic reading pillow.
  • Memory Journal: A guided journal with prompts about their life history, encouraging storytelling.

6. Advanced Strategies for the Man Who Has It All

To truly impress the man who has everything, you sometimes need to get crafty or highly specific.

Customization and DIY Gift Kits

When store-bought items fail, create something. DIY gift kits allow you to control the quality and the message.

  • The Home Brew Kit: Assemble all the ingredients, specialized yeast, and instructions for him to brew his favorite beer style.
  • The Cocktail Infusion Kit: Include interesting botanicals (dried hibiscus, smoked paprika, unique peppercorns) and instructions for infusing spirits like gin or bourbon.
  • Bespoke Stationery: If he still writes letters, have high-quality paper stock embossed with his monogram.

Unusual Gift Ideas for Men

These lean into the quirky, unexpected, or highly niche interests. These unusual gift ideas for men are often the ones they talk about the most later.

  • A Meteorite Fragment: Yes, you can buy small, authenticated pieces of space rock for relatively affordable prices.
  • A Personalized Star Map: A framed print showing the exact configuration of the stars on the night of a significant event (birth, wedding, graduation).
  • A Day with a Professional: Hire a professional organizer for a day to tackle his workshop, or hire a professional sommelier for an in-home tasting seminar.

7. Common Questions and Answers (FAQs)

Q: I’m stuck needing last minute birthday gifts. What’s the best quick fix?

A: Digital experiences are your friend. Purchase a gift certificate for a high-end online course (like MasterClass), an e-book bundle related to his hobby, or a digital subscription service he’s been eyeing. Print the confirmation email nicely, and it looks intentional!

Q: How do I ensure my experiential gift ideas don't cause stress?

A: Always ensure the experience has a long redemption window (at least 6-12 months) and is flexible. For unique experience gifts, offer to accompany him if appropriate, or ensure he has time blocked off in his calendar before giving the gift, reducing the burden of planning.

Q: Are subscription box gifts worth the recurring cost for someone who has everything?

A: Yes, if the box curates discovery. If he already buys the best coffee, a subscription that sources rare, single-estate beans he can’t find locally offers continuous novelty, justifying the recurring expense.
